A cache on one of the Doornkop Fish and Wildlife Reserve game drives overlooking the Swartspruit Valley. This cache is located at a picnic spot ideal for sunrise champers breakfasts or sundowners.
While the main road passing through the Resort is a public road this is located on a private road not sutable for sedans. The start of the road is just past the top gate of the Resort.
The container is a small plastic wrapped in plastic bag in a natural shelter between the rocks.
At the picnic spot you will have a good view of the Swartspruit Valley and the houses of the resort and fishing dams below. You will also be able to view the "koppie" (hill) after which the resort is named after - Doornkop (Thorn Head).
While there is not normally a problem for visitors to go down the Champagne Circle drive (starting point of road is the parking waypoint located at the security gate at the top of the resort) it is only recommended for vehicle with high ground clearance or 4x4. Of course the other option is to park on the public road (waypoint provided) and walk down the road to the picnic spot - approximately 1km.

An ideal cache to do while staying at the RCI Resort and enjoying the surroundings and wildlife - unfortunately at present day visitor fishing permits are not available and as the resort is whole ownership and syndication the only options at present are private rentals or through RCI exchanges. The road running through the Resort is however a public road and access cannot be denied but security will ask you to sign in.
